The go-queue. Clean jobs, oldest deadline first.

The single most productive view in Missing Information. When everything's been chased, received and reviewed, the period flips to "Ready to work on" — and your accountants have a sorted queue of jobs where nothing is missing. No more starting a year-end at 10am, realising at 11am you're missing the stock valuation, and having to park it till Friday.

Zero missing items Sorted by deadline Locked once started Team-wide visibility
The clean queue

Nothing in here should stop you working.

When you walk in Monday morning and open the Ready queue, you're looking at jobs you can complete without interruption. Every item on every client in this list is resolved. No half-baked engagements. No "I'll just start and see." Pick the top one, work it end-to-end, file, move on.

  • Zero outstanding — promoted automatically when last item resolves
  • Deadline sort — soonest CH/HMRC deadline first, by default
  • Ownership — filter to jobs assigned to you, your team, or unassigned
  • Started/locked — partner review trail for work in flight
  • Estimated hours — optional planning field for capacity forecasting

Capacity planning

Plan the week ahead with honest numbers.

Click "Capacity view" and the Ready queue becomes a planning board. Estimated hours per job, weekly target per staff member, and a running total against the team's available hours this week. Realistic work planning — based on jobs that are actually ready, not optimistic wishlists.

  • Hours estimate per job — editable, default from service
  • Weekly roll-up — per person and per team
  • Capacity warning — when planned work exceeds 40 hrs/person
  • Drag-to-assign — move jobs between staff to balance load

What does Missing Information actually do?

It tracks every piece of missing information your clients owe you across every UK accountancy service — Accounts, VAT, PAYE, Self Assessment and MTD ITSA. It gives you a daily chase queue with pre-built emails, lets clients upload documents through a secure portal, and shows your team what's ready to work on. It replaces spreadsheets, scattered email threads and Post-it notes with one auditable workflow. Fully-automated chase emails on a scheduled cadence are on the roadmap for later in 2026.

Will it integrate with my existing accounting software?

Yes. Missing Information sits alongside Xero, QuickBooks, FreeAgent and Sage. We don't replace your accounting software — we handle the missing-info chasing layer above it. Direct sync with Xero is available now; QuickBooks and FreeAgent integrations are on our roadmap. We also support Zapier webhooks for custom flows.

How long does setup take?

About four hours from signup to your first live chase email. Bulk-import your client list (we accept pipe-delimited, CSV, or Xero export), assign staff, set service templates, and the system is running. Truetax onboarded 88 clients in an afternoon. The Firm and Scale plans include a guided onboarding call.

Is my client data secure?

Yes — every piece of client data is encrypted at rest (AES-256) and in transit (TLS 1.3). All data is hosted in UK data centres. We're GDPR-compliant, sign DPAs as standard, virus-scan every uploaded file, and align our security controls to ISO 27001. Full details on our security page.

What happens if my clients don't engage with the portal?

The portal uses passwordless magic-link login — no password to remember, no app to install. Clients click a link in an email and they're in. Across 88 clients at Truetax, portal adoption hit 92% within two weeks. For the remaining 8%, you can still operate by email or phone — Missing Information tracks both.
